Rochelle Schools Seek Bids for Specialized Student Transportation

ROCHELLE — Rochelle Elementary District 231 officials are working to get bids for specialized transportation services for students. The board issued a request for proposals to comply with a state law that mandates a new bidding cycle every 10 years for third party carriers. This contract covers specific routes for preschool and middle school students that the local department cannot provide. The district is seeking a one year agreement that includes four additional priced years for a total five year commitment. This arrangement allows the district to renew the contract for up to 10 years. Official bid results will be presented for school board consideration during the April meeting.
